Case: SOT-363, Molded Plastic
Case material - UL Flammability Rating 94V-0
Moisture sensitivity: Level 1 per J-STD-020A
Terminals: Solderable per MIL-STD-202,
Method 208
Polarity: See Diagram
Marking: See Page 2
Weight: 0.006 grams (approx.)

Marking Information
Y M K X X
KXX = Product Type Marking Code, See Sheet 1
YM = Date Code Marking
Y = Year ex: N = 2002
M = Month ex: 9 = September
